ARF1 Protein (ADP-Ribosylation Factor 1)

Introduction

flowchart TD ARF1["ARF1"] -->|"activates"| mTORC1["mTORC1"] ARF1["ARF1"] -->|"activates"| MTOR["MTOR"] ARF1["ARF1"] -->|"inhibits"| Ischemia["Ischemia"] ARF1["ARF1"] -->|"inhibits"| Stroke["Stroke"] ARF1["ARF1"] -->|"activates"| Obesity["Obesity"] ARF1["ARF1"] -->|"activates"| Cancer["Cancer"] ARF1["ARF1"] -->|"activates"| Tumor["Tumor"] ARF1["ARF1"] -->|"inhibits"| RHOA["RHOA"] ARF1["ARF1"] -->|"activates"| RHOA["RHOA"] ARF1["ARF1"] -->|"activates"| LRP1["LRP1"] ARF1["ARF1"] -->|"inhibits"| LRP1["LRP1"] ARF1["ARF1"] -->|"activates"| GCLC["GCLC"] ARF1["ARF1"] -->|"activates"| SCARB2["SCARB2"] ARF1["ARF1"] -->|"activates"| Rb["Rb"] style ARF1 fill:#4fc3f7,stroke:#333,color:#000

ARF1 (ADP-Ribosylation Factor 1) is a small GTP-binding protein that functions as a molecular switch regulating vesicle trafficking between the endoplasmic reticulum (ER) and the Golgi apparatus. This protein is essential for membrane trafficking, protein sorting, and synaptic function. Dysregulation of ARF1-mediated trafficking has been implicated in the pathogenesis of neurodegenerative diseases including [Alzheimer's disease](/diseases/alzheimers-disease) (AD) and [Parkinson's disease](/diseases/parkinsons-disease) (PD)[@dsouzaschorey2005][@kahn2008].
